Obesity
/əʊˈbiːsəti/
Obesity is the condition of having too much body fat, which can lead to various health issues.

Examples:
Childhood obesity rates are climbing in many countries.
People often struggle with obesity due to genetic factors.
Obesity can increase the risk of diabetes and heart disease.
Etymology:
The word obesity originates from the Latin obesitas, meaning stout, fat, or plump. It comes from ob-, meaning over, and edere, meaning to eat. The term has been in use since the 17th century.
